The cheapest way to get from Nelson Bay to Lisarow is to bus and train which costs $11 - $16 and takes 3h 5m.
The fastest way to get from Nelson Bay to Lisarow is to drive which takes 1h 35m and costs $23 - $35.
The distance between Nelson Bay and Lisarow is 142 km. The road distance is 129.5 km.
The best way to get from Nelson Bay to Lisarow without a car is to bus and train which takes 3h 5m and costs $11 - $16.
It takes approximately 3h 5m to get from Nelson Bay to Lisarow,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Nelson Bay to Lisarow is 130 km. It takes approximately 1h 35m to drive from Nelson Bay to Lisarow.

There is no direct connection from Nelson Bay to Lisarow. However, you can take the bus to Maitland Rd Opp Beaumont St, walk to Hamilton Station, then take the train to Lisarow Station. Alternatively, you can drive from Nelson Bay to Lisarow in around 1h 35m.
